Youngsters will be giving their rendition of “Let It Go” as a Shropshire hotel hosts a Frozen-themed children’s afternoon tea to celebrate the launch of the second film.

Staff at The Best Western Valley Hotel will be hosting the Frozen themed afternoon tea on Sunday, December 1st - following the first screenings of Frozen 2 on November 22nd.

Entertainers from Wish Upon a Princess Parties will be hosting a meet and greet and a sing-a-long with the youngsters.

The idea behind the occasion was to give an alternative party option, as well as creating a fun, relaxed environment for groups of friends, or clubs, to enjoy a pre-Christmas celebration.

Tickets can be bought in groups or individually and it is hoped parents will use the event to enjoy a pre-Christmas get together before the busy month gets under way.

Lisa Snape, sales and marketing manager at the hotel, said they have been considering running something for children for a while, and a pre-Christmas party seemed like the perfect opportunity.

“We find children love our hotel where they can dress up and enjoy our setting with family at parties and celebrations but we wanted to do an event especially for the youngsters.

“We have had enquiries from people wanting a children’s afternoon tea option so they feel as special as when adults enjoy such a treat.

“The boys and girls will get to enjoy the 5 star food from our chefs in our wonderful World Heritage Site setting which all of our other guests do too.

“We want people to come along either as individuals, or a group of friends to our Frozen themed children’s afternoon tea.

“The idea of our afternoon teas is that it’s a completely different experience for little ones. They will get a selection of sandwiches, gorgeous cakes and treats, and all dietary requirements will be catered for,” she said.

The Frozen themed party comes days after the new film - Frozen 2 - is out on November 22nd.
